Cambridge Taxi Discount Coupon Program
Taxi discount coupons, funded by the City of Cambridge, are offered free of charge to residents with disabilities and older adults (ages 60 and older) in Cambridge.

A Giant Deer Lands in Inman Square
The Giant Deer in Inman Square is a 3,500-pound, 12-foot sculpture created and placed to serve as a landmark in the reconstructed and improved square.
